I'll write more in an introductory blog post in a day or two. Until that, there is a website http://clojurecuda.uncomplicate.org, that has the details and documentation.

It is similar to ClojureCL (http://clojurecl.uncomplicate.org), but is targeted to CUDA and Nvidia GPUs specifically. The main benefit over ClojureCL is that ClojureCUDA will make possible to call various Nvidia libraries such as cuBLAS, cuFFT or cuDNN from your Clojure code.

Fast matrix library Neanderthal (http://neanderthal.uncomplicate.org) will soon have a cuBLAS GPU backend in addition to MKL CPU, and OpenCL GPU backends.
